For over nineteen years, Servpro of Missoula has been supporting our customers through some of their most trying times. Our highly-trained team members respond to fire and water losses, conduct mold and bio remediation to make it “Like it never happened”.
Our Mission: To develop a team of quality people who take pride in providing intelligent solutions, excellent service and community value through fairness and respect.
Job Description: Promote and sell mitigation services in assigned territory, which results in meeting or exceeding assigned sales goals. Grow and develop our customer base by utilizing a systematic process to identify new prospects and cultivate relationships by routinely contacting, visiting, and following up with customers. Use marketing materials like SERVPRO® Key Differentiators and Emergency Ready Plan to market SERVPRO® services and to sell the benefits.
Responsibilities:
- Develop long term relationships with pertinent Centers of Influence throughout service area
- Provide explanation of benefits related to emergency event preparation
- Conduct objective-to-objective daily marketing contacts
- Build customer relationships and rapport by educating them on the reasons SERVPRO® is the best cleaning and restoration option in our market
- Compile and maintain center of influence (COI) information and identify “Target 25” (Top 25 contacts to develop into clients)
- Monitor and pursue mitigation opportunities as they arise
- Monitor and follow up on all assigned jobs, ensuring customer / COI needs are met on a consistent basis
- Schedule, plan and execute marketing events
- Provide owners and marketing managers with one-on-one meetings (closing appointments) with COIs to encourage SERVPRO® referrals
- Increase sales territory revenue by consistently achieving sales territory goals
Qualifications:
- Experience with B2B sales and marketing within the service sector
- Superb sales, customer service, administrative, verbal, and written communication skills
- Strong business and financial background and process-and-results-driven attitude
- Working knowledge of current business software technologies is required
- Ability to successfully complete a background check , clean driving record is a must

What Montana Employers Look For
The qualifications that appear most often in business development associate jobs across Montana.
- Bachelor's degree in business, marketing, or a related field required
- One to three years of sales or client-facing experience preferred
- Demonstrated ability to build and manage a prospect pipeline
- Strong written and verbal communication skills for presentations and proposals
- Proficiency with CRM platforms such as Salesforce or HubSpot
- Ability to travel within Montana to meet clients and attend industry events

How do you become a business development associate in Montana?
Most Montana employers expect a bachelor's degree in business administration, marketing, communications, or a related field. Business development associates in Montana do not require a state-issued license, but candidates with a strong foundation in consultative sales and knowledge of Montana's key industries, including agriculture, energy, and healthcare, stand out. Building experience through internships at Montana-based companies and earning a Certified Business Development Expert credential can strengthen your candidacy.

Are there remote business development associate jobs in Montana?
Yes, and more than most fields. About 53% of business development associate openings tied to Montana are remote or hybrid as of July 2026, reflecting the desk-based and relationship-management nature of the role. Client prospecting, pipeline management, and proposal writing are the functions most commonly performed fully remotely, though some employers require periodic in-person visits with Montana-based clients.
How can I get hired as a business development associate in Montana with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is applying for sales development representative or account coordinator roles at Montana-based companies in banking, technology, or healthcare, then moving into a business development associate title once you have a pipeline and client management record. Employers like First Interstate BancSystem and regional technology firms in Bozeman run structured new-graduate programs. A completed internship, a Salesforce certification, or a demonstrated record of hitting outreach targets gives candidates a measurable edge over other entry-level applicants.
